Attendees: branch managers, operations lead.

Discussion centred on the second-source supplier search for resin fittings. Current sole supplier, Dunmore Castings, remains reliable but pricing has risen twice this year. Two candidates, Fellgate Works and Ostram Components, passed initial quality screening; samples arrive next month. Branches should not alter ordering until evaluation concludes. Procurement will report at the next session. The rationale for this search is set out in the note below.

internal memo for hahip-tawip: Wenmirox Freight is in early talks to buy Zorixek Partners for about $366.8 million. The Istir launch date is October 9, and nothing goes to the press before then. Legal wants the Juloxix Partners term sheet countersigned before January 11.

Facilities Ticket — Wellness room access, Hollybrook site

Hi reception folks — quick one. The wellness room on level 2 got rebooked after the Tindale team's offsite was cancelled, so it's free again most afternoons this week. Problem is the booking screen outside the door is frozen and keeps showing "occupied." IT is on it, promise. Until then, check the paper sheet at the desk before letting anyone in, and wipe down the mats after each slot. To unlock the door manually, use the code below.

staff pass of tajog-bahap = bdg-GTUUI-82661

## Deployment: Cache Invalidation

Heads up — the Marrowshop catalog cache is invalidated by event, not TTL, so a stuck consumer means stale prices until someone notices. The purge worker runs with least-privilege credentials and only touches catalog keys. Please sanity-check the scopes. At deploy time, the worker picks up the values listed here.

settings of bafof-tagep:
[frador]
port = 9300
region = west-1
host = frador.norvacorp.corp
timeout_ms = 3000
retries = 5